Ziguang, a big bull of 70 billion chips, fell slightly to the limit, which also shocked many people
in October of this year, the A-share market had a really bad time. Before that, many stocks had already experienced a series of dives. However, when the time came to October 21, another chip stock fell to the limit. This stock was Ziguang Guowei. According to relevant reports, on October 21, Ziguang Guowei opened slightly lower in the morning and then fell rapidly, closing at 113.65 yuan. The turnover of the whole day exceeded 3 billion yuan, and the latest total market value was 68.965 billion yuan, nearly 7.7 billion yuan less than the previous day
from the financial report of Ziguang Guowei, we can see that the development of Ziguang Guowei is still very good, but why did it still experience a sharp decline? What is the reason
in fact, it can be seen from the relevant data that after this limit drop, the PE of Ziguang Guowei has reached 95 times. Before that, the company's PE has exceeded 105 times. In the state of overheated market speculation, Ziguang Guowei has experienced a year or so of sharp rise, and its valuation has far exceeded the actual value, which is also an important reason for the sharp decline of Ziguang Guowei
ATX Standard
ATX standard is a specification introced by Intel in 1997, and the output power is generally between 125w and 350W. ATX power supply usually uses 20pin (20 pin) double row rectangular socket to supply power to the motherboard. With the introction of Pentium 4 processor by Intel, the power supply specification has been changed from ATX to atx12v. Compared with ATX power supply, atx12v power supply mainly adds a 12V power supply output of 4Pin, so as to better meet the power supply requirements of Pentium 4 (P4 power consumption of 2GHz main frequency reaches 52.4w)< SSI (server system infrastructure) specification is a new type of server power specification developed by Intel and some major ia architecture server manufacturers. The introction of SSI specification is to standardize the server power technology, rece the development cost, and extend the service life of the server, mainly including the server power specification, backplane system specification, hardware and software specification Server chassis system specifications and cooling system specifications
although there are ATX and SSI standards for server power supply at present, with the more standardization of SSI standard, SSI specification is more suitable for the development of server, and SSI specification will be adopted for server power supply in the future. SSI specification is concive to promoting the development of IA server. In the future, the main frequency of CPU that can be supported will be higher and higher, the power consumption will be larger and larger, the capacity and speed of hard disk will be larger and larger, and more and more high-speed devices can be attached. In order to rece heating and save energy, SSI server power supply will be low-voltage, high-power, high-density, high-efficiency and distributed in the future. The server uses quite a lot of accessories. It can support 4-way or more CPUs, 4-10 hard disks, and 10GB of memory. These accessories are big energy consumers. For example, the Xeon (Xeon) processor is used in high-end instrial standard servers, and its power consumption has reached more than 80 watts, The power consumption of each SCSI hard disk is more than 10 watts (W), so the power required by the server system is much higher than that of the PC. generally, 200 watts of power supply is enough for the PC, while the server needs 300 watts of power supply. In the actual selection, different applications have different requirements for server power supply. Instries such as telecommunications, securities and finance emphasize data security and system stability, so server power supply should have high reliability. At present, high-end servers mostly use rendant power supply technology, which has the functions of current sharing, fault switching, etc., which can effectively avoid the impact of power failure on the system, and realize 24-hour operation × 7. N + 1 rendancy is more common in rendant power supply, which can ensure that the system will not be paralyzed in case of one power failure (the probability of more than two power failures is very small). Rendant power supply is usually combined with hot swap technology, that is, hot swap rendant power supply. It can unplug the failed power supply and replace it with a good power supply when the system is running, thus greatly improving the stability and reliability of the server system.
